Councilman Asks U.S. to Pay for Orange Alert

From Times Staff Reports
Saying Los Angeles may not be able to afford future terror alerts, City Councilman Jack Weiss called on the federal government Friday to reimburse cities for the costs of orange alerts.
“Local governments may be forced to reduce the level of response because we simply can’t afford it,” Weiss said. He noted that the latest orange alert declared Dec. 21, had cost the city as much as $4.5 million.
